📑Mejoramiento de Cementerio Municipal, San Antonio Palopó, Sololá.
Procurement process summary
This process is to purchase Mejoramiento de Cementerio Municipal, San Antonio Palopó, Sololá.
This contract was awarded by 🇬🇹 MUNICIPALIDAD DE SAN ANTONIO PALOPO, SOLOLÁ for an amount of GTQ 153,419 to 1 supplier. It was published on 2010-11-17 through Cotización (Art. 38 LCE) and its current status is Terminado adjudicado

This award was granted to BACILIO CAMACHO MENDOZA by MUNICIPALIDAD DE SAN ANTONIO PALOPO, SOLOLÁ for an amount of GTQ 153,419. The procurement process was conducted through Cotización (Art. 38 LCE) for the category of Construcción y materiales afines. The award was granted on 2010-12-01.
| Supplier | Amount | Award date |
|---|---|---|
| 🇬🇹 BACILIO CAMACHO MENDOZA | GTQ 153,419 | 2010-12-01 |
